I have a 12/8 audio track.  When I import the audio file using the smart tempo function (i.e. the 'adapt' setting) it detects the track as 4/4  (i.e dotted quarter notes detected as quarter notes. )  

I have tried with fiddling with various settings, but can't get the smart tempo analysis import step to detect the quarter note tempo.

Fyi, I am aware of the metronome work around "Set beat grouping in Time Signature [TS] to 3+3+3+3."  But you still need the quarter note tempo set correctly.

Any advice from someone who has been down this particular rabbit hole would be appreciated
